Jackal 50 from hangar 9

Details

The Jackal 50 was created to give sport pilots all the speed and excitement of a jet without the complexity, costs or precocious flying manners of one. Its sleek, swept-wing design makes it possible to achieve scorching speeds using nothing more than Evolution’s economical .60NX engine and a high-performance tuned muffler. It also gives you the option of pushing the speed envelope even further with optional mechanical or pneumatic retracts (HAN501 or HAN502 –sold separately).

Assembling the Jackal 50 is as simple as any other Hangar 9 sport plane. Its low parts count and innovative assembly features, like the bolt-on horizontal stab and elevator servo tray, make it possible to have yours flying in a few evenings. Even the flaps are cut and hinged for you. Just drop in a servo and hook them up.

Features:

  • Perfect match for the Evolution .60NX with a high-performance muffler
  • Airfoil optimized for speed and stability by George Hicks
  • Sheeted foam core wing
  • Airfoil-shaped vertical and horizontal stabilizers
  • Light balsa/plywood construction
  • Painted top hatch with clear canopy
  • White CNC aluminum spinner included
  • Factory-installed flaps
  • Pre-hinged and control horns preinstalled (except elevator which must be hinged by the modeler)
  • Robart pneumatic or mechanical retract ready
  • Painted fiberglass cowl
  • All necessary hardware included

Wingspan: 1600mm (63 in)
Length: 1420mm (55.9 in)

Weight: 3800 g (8.4 lbs)
  • Wingspan: 1600 mm (63.0 in)
  • Length: 1420 mm (56.0 in)
  • Wing Area: 44.5 dm² (690 sq in)
  • Weight: 3.4 to 3.8 kg (7.50–8.25 lb)
  • Servos: 7 servos (6-channel or greater with 8–9 servos if using retracts)
  • Engine: .52–.60 2-stroke
